As a Compliance Analyst within the Governance, Risk, and Compliance (GRC) team, you will drive the modernization of compliance operations through Google-native generative AI and advanced automation. You will serve as a technical enabler, applying knowledge of compliance frameworks to scale risk management and streamline traditional governance processes. This role focuses on building scalable, AI-driven solutions to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of compliance work-streams across the organization.

The US base salary range for this full-time position is $111,000-$159,000 bonus equity benefits. Our salary ranges are determined by role, level, and location. Within the range, individual pay is determined by work location and additional factors, including job-related skills, experience, and relevant education or training. Your recruiter can share more about the specific salary range for your preferred location during the hiring process.
Please note that the compensation details listed in US role postings reflect the base salary only, and do not include bonus, equity, or benefits. Learn more about benefits at Google.
